Southwest Fort Worth, Fort Worth,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Southwest Fort Worth?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Southwest Fort Worth 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,860 | $950 | $7,000 |
Southwest Fort Worth 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,169 | $1,395 | $5,000 |
Southwest Fort Worth 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,709 | $1,750 | $9,000 |
Southwest Fort Worth 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,252 | $1,899 | $8,800 |
Southwest Fort Worth 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,446 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Southwest Fort Worth
What type of rentals are currently available in Southwest Fort Worth?
There are currently 565 Apartments for Rent in Southwest Fort Worth, TX with pricing that ranges from $554 to $9,500. There are also 1082 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Southwest Fort Worth ranging from $500 to $19,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Southwest Fort Worth?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Southwest Fort Worth ranges from $500 to $19,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,303.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Southwest Fort Worth?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Southwest Fort Worth range from $721 to $5,775,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,395 to $5,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,750 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,575.
